What is soutache thread?

Soutache (pronounced soo-tash) cord is made of two rows of cording wrapped in thread with a tight groove down the center resulting in a narrow flat decorative braid with a herringbone pattern.

What is soutache definition?

Definition of soutache : a narrow braid with herringbone pattern used as trimming.

What is middy braid?

Metallic Middy Braid Trims are narrow trims, woven with shiny metallic like threads making them look like solid sheets of metal. Use this trim to accent dresses, jackets, curtains, pillows, furniture and craft projects.

What is a braided blazer?

Braid appears as a flat ribbon trim and can be a variety of widths from 6mm up to 25mm wide. It can be taped on the edge of the blazer, or for the wider widths, bound over whereby it is “wrapped” around the edge of the blazer.

How do you keep braids from frizzing?

Oludele recommends boiling a pot of hot water, then dipping a towel into it. Using tongs, remove the towel from the pot and let it cool enough so that it’s still very warm, but not too hot to touch. Then, lay the towel on top of your braided hair. The hot water will tamp down the frizz and freshen your braids.

Why are braids dipped in hot water?

It’s the hot water that seals those ends together. It kind of melts the hair together, so that hot water is what seals the ends. Sometimes people like to use a little slip knot at the end.
